55471015a0 Rollup merge of #108094 - kornelski:fsdocs, r=cuviper
Demonstrate I/O in File examples

I've noticed that some Rust novices unnecessarily reinvent `std::fs::{read,write}`, presumably because they search for equivalents of `fopen` + `fwrite`. I've added links to `std::fs::{read,write}` in the docs.

The `File` examples were only showing how to open a file, but not how to use the opened handle, unnecessarily leaving out the next step. I've added a variety of different uses of file handles to their examples in docs.

5b6795f50b Auto merge of #10338 - mkrasnitski:synthetic-params, r=flip1995
Ignore synthetic type parameters for `extra_unused_type_parameters`

There was a minor bug around calculating spans when forming the help message. An example:

```rust
fn unused_opaque<A, B>(dummy: impl Default) {}
//               ^^ ^
```

In this case, the entire list of generics should be highlighted, instead of each individual parameter. The culprit is the `impl Default`, which registers as a type parameter but doesn't live within the `<...>`. Because synthetic parameters can't ever be manually created, we just ignore them for this lint.
